1982 Alfa Romeo Giulietta | 2000 Chrysler Grand Voyager | |
Make | Alfa Romeo | Chrysler |
Model | Giulietta | Grand Voyager |
Year Released | 1982 | 2000 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 1357 cc | 2429 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 0 HP | 148 HP |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Rear | Front |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Vehicle Weight | 1100 kg | 1705 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4220 mm | 5080 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1660 mm | 1960 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1410 mm | 1800 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2520 mm | 3040 mm |
